Should I be worried at loss of balance?

I've always been a little clumsy, but for the past few months it's gotten much worse.  I've stumbled into walls, knocked things over, and have fallen a few times.  I've also noticed that my wrists, shoulders, and ankles have been aching. I haven't had any major, or even minor, changes in my life.  No added stresses, no sicknesses, and other than the above mentioned things, I feel great.  

I guess my question is if I should even be worried, or if I should give it some time to see if things just go back to normal??
